In the absence of concrete data, aviation experts have begun the necessary but difficult task of speculating on the possible causes of the crash. Modern aviation is a marvel of redundancy and safety, making an event of this magnitude exceedingly rare. Consequently, investigators will be looking for a convergence of factors. One primary area of focus is mechanical failure. Even with rigorous maintenance schedules, the complex systems that keep a massive aircraft aloft—engines, hydraulic lines, and electronic control surfaces—can suffer from catastrophic malfunctions. To help visualize the complexity of these machines and how investigators categorize potential failures, it is useful to understand the basic components that must function in perfect harmony.
Beyond mechanical issues, the role of environmental factors is being scrutinized. Severe weather, such as microbursts, extreme wind shear, or unpredicted storms, can overwhelm even the most experienced flight crews. While modern weather radar is highly sophisticated, the atmosphere remains a dynamic and sometimes unpredictable force. Additionally, the human element is a standard component of any aviation investigation. This includes not only the actions of the pilots in the cockpit but also the decisions made by air traffic controllers and the maintenance crews who last serviced the plane. No single theory is currently being privileged; the investigation will follow the evidence, wherever it leads, over the coming months and years.
